THE FINAL FRONTIER IN PIGEON RACING

by Jim Emerton

This is the time of year when opinions rage, attitudes shift and emotions run high as to the biggest, the greatest, the fastest and all the superlatives in pigeon racing. Clubs and organisations battle for supremacy led by needy and hungry human egos. Is the NFC or the BICC the greatest of the organisations with exemplary programmes? The contest will continue as long as the competitive spirit of man runs high, and people identify and associate with what is popular and perceived to be the best. In the final analysis it is opinion, biased thinking and lacking in absolute definitive selection criteria. However in my personal, individual and biased judgement the final frontier of contemporary pigeon racing is the Barcelona International - organised in 2014, ostensibly by the BICC and BBC.
